The Ozempic Effect Outlasts the Feeling, New 60-Week Study Suggests
In A Nutshell
- Semaglutide users ate meaningfully fewer calories at controlled lab meals than a placebo group, and that gap held steady across 60 weeks of treatment.
- Self-reported hunger and food preoccupation improved most in the first 20 weeks, then leveled off to look similar to the placebo group by weeks 40 and 60.
- Actual eating behavior did not fade along with those feelings, semaglutide users kept eating roughly 240 to 292 fewer calories at test meals throughout the study.
- Nearly all participants on the drug reported at least one gastrointestinal adverse event, most commonly nausea, and three had serious adverse events including appendicitis and gallbladder removal.
People taking semaglutide, the active ingredient in Ozempic and Wegovy, often describe a strange new relationship with food: forgetting to eat, feeling full after a few bites, losing interest in meals they used to crave. Many also notice that feeling soften after a few months. Does that mean the drug has stopped working?
A new 60-week clinical trial from the University of Pennsylvania’s Center for Weight and Eating Disorders, published in The American Journal of Clinical Nutrition, suggests it doesn’t. Even as participants’ sense of reduced appetite eased over time, what they actually ate at controlled test meals barely budged, staying well below the placebo group’s for the entire study. Both groups also received the same lifestyle counseling, so the comparison reflects semaglutide added to that counseling, not semaglutide alone.
Semaglutide Cut Lab-Meal Calories by Roughly a Quarter for a Full Year
Researchers randomly assigned 120 adults with overweight or obesity to receive either semaglutide 2.4 mg or a placebo injection once a week for 60 weeks: 72 got the active drug, 48 got the placebo. Everyone also attended 17 counseling sessions on calorie goals and behavioral strategies.
To get an objective read on eating behavior, researchers brought participants into a lab at weeks 20, 40, and 60 for controlled meal tests. After a 12-hour overnight fast, each person ate a standardized 550-calorie breakfast. Four hours later, they were served a lunch with far more food than anyone could finish and told to eat until comfortably full. Researchers weighed every plate before and after, down to a tenth of a gram.
Participants also rated their hunger, fullness, and how often they thought about food. A computer task measured attraction to high-fat savory foods and showed no group difference at any point. A separate survey, the Power of Food Scale, measured how much the general food environment pulled at attention, and it did show a real difference between groups at weeks 20 and 40.
Appetite Ratings Faded While Eating Habits Held Steady
At week 20, the semaglutide group ate about 292 fewer calories at the lab lunch than the placebo group and reported far less hunger and food preoccupation over the previous week.
By weeks 40 and 60, the hunger and food-preoccupation gap closed. The semaglutide group and the placebo group reported roughly the same level of those feelings. Participants on the drug still felt better than at the study’s start, but they no longer stood out from the placebo group.
What people actually ate told a different story. The calorie gap barely moved: semaglutide participants ate about 240 fewer calories than placebo at week 40 and 270 fewer at week 60, both close to the week 20 gap of 292. Placebo participants, meanwhile, were eating about as much as they had at the start of the study by week 60, or slightly more, and their weight started creeping back up after week 40.
Body weight followed the eating pattern. Semaglutide participants lost an average of 9.9 kg by week 20, 15.0 kg by week 40, and held at a loss of 15.4 kg by week 60. Placebo participants lost considerably less and began regaining after week 40, finishing with an average loss of just 3.6 kg.
What Semaglutide Patients Should Know About Fading Hunger Cues
Researchers say the pattern carries a practical message for anyone on the drug long-term. A patient who no longer feels the strong appetite suppression from month one might assume the medication has quit working. The lab data argue otherwise. As the study authors put it, “patients could be counseled to expect a partial return of baseline appetite sensations after the first months of treatment, but, despite these changes, they will continue to eat less food.”
Nearly all participants reported at least one adverse event. Gastrointestinal issues were most common, in about 94% of the semaglutide group versus 63% on placebo, with nausea the leading complaint at 74% versus 25%. Three semaglutide participants had serious adverse events, including appendicitis, gallstones requiring gallbladder removal, and acute bronchitis. No serious events or deaths occurred in the placebo group.
Participants averaged 46 years old, weighed about 107 kg, and had a BMI of 37.5. About 78% were female, 72% White, and 90% non-Hispanic, demographics researchers say may limit how broadly findings apply elsewhere. The study also measured eating behavior at a single lab meal per visit rather than tracking daily food intake, and dropout ran higher in the placebo group, which researchers partly attributed to semaglutide’s commercial availability during the trial.
For a medication patients often take indefinitely, that’s a distinction worth remembering: what a patient feels at the dinner table and what actually ends up on their plate are not always the same measurement.

Limitations
Researchers identified several important limitations. Dropout rates in the placebo group were significantly higher than expected, which the authors partly attributed to semaglutide’s commercial availability during the trial period, potentially drawing less satisfied placebo participants to seek treatment elsewhere. While researchers used a conservative statistical method to account for missing data, they acknowledged that the true impact of the missing placebo participants on the results cannot be known, and that missing data may have reduced the study’s ability to detect group differences. Additionally, the study only measured eating behavior during a single laboratory meal at each time point, which may not capture how people eat in their everyday lives, where food choice, timing, and environment play a larger role. Finally, the participant sample was predominantly female, White, and non-Hispanic, which limits how broadly the findings can be generalized to other populations.
Funding and Disclosures
This study was supported in part by an investigator-initiated research grant from Novo Nordisk, Inc. through its Investigator Sponsored Studies Program, awarded to the lead author on behalf of the University of Pennsylvania. Researchers stated that Novo Nordisk played no part in the design, conduct, analysis, or reporting of the study. Several authors disclosed financial relationships with pharmaceutical companies. The lead author reported receiving a grant from Novo Nordisk and consulting fees from Currax Pharmaceuticals. Another author reported grants from Novo Nordisk. A third author reported grants from multiple pharmaceutical companies and consulting fees from Novo Nordisk, AbbVie, Oxford Medical Products, and CVS CareMark. A senior author reported serving on advisory boards and receiving grants from Eli Lilly and Novo Nordisk. Authors declared that no generative AI tools were used in writing the manuscript.
